Kenyon: Scolari in tune with vision

Chelsea chief executive Peter Kenyon claims Luiz Felipe Scolari is fully supportive of the long-term plan at Stamford Bridge.

The Blues have been knocked off their perch as the world’s richest club and Kenyon feels it is a burden they are happy to shed.

Kenyon has made it clear that Chelsea’s aim is to be self sufficient rather than reliant on the millions of Roman Abramovich, but the lack of spending power has seemingly frustrated Scolari.

The Brazilian is unlikely to dip his toe in the market this January, but Kenyon claims it is a policy Scolari is comfortable with.

”We are delighted not to be the richest club any more and other clubs may spend more without having as much success on the pitch,” said Kenyon. “This would dispel the idea that we have just bought our titles.

“We have taken sound financial decisions recently regarding trimming costs. We are not generally in the market for players at present as the best players are not usually available mid-season and it takes new players time to adapt.

”He (Scolari) has said consistently that he doesn't want random replacements if we can't get the players he identified.

“We have a long-term plan with him and will build on what we have achieved so far. We are in great shape and the best thing we can do is win trophies and be self-sufficient.”
